新型Android特洛伊木马Crocodilus:利用可访问性功能窃取银行和加密货币凭证
近期,网络安全研究人员发现了一种名为Crocodilus的新型Android银行木马,主要目标是西班牙和土耳其的用户。这一恶意软件并非简单的克隆版本,而是从一开始就具备了现代化的攻击技术,例如远程控制、黑屏覆盖和通过可访问性日志进行高级数据收集。这些特性使得Crocodilus成为一个全方位的威胁,尤其是在金融安全领域。
Crocodilus的背景
随着移动支付和在线银行业务的普及,黑客们不断寻找新的攻击途径以窃取用户的财务信息。Crocodilus利用了Android系统中的可访问性功能,这一功能原本是为了帮助残障人士使用手机而设计的。通过这一功能,恶意软件可以获得对用户设备的深层访问权限,从而实施各种攻击。
可访问性服务通常允许应用程序监控用户的活动并进行交互,这使得Crocodilus能够在不被用户察觉的情况下,记录输入的凭证和敏感信息。此类攻击不仅针对银行应用,也可能扩展到加密货币钱包和其他财务应用,给用户的经济安全带来极大威胁。
Crocodilus的攻击机制
Crocodilus的攻击方式涉及多个步骤。首先,用户需要下载并安装该恶意软件,这通常是通过伪装成合法应用程序来实现的。一旦安装完成,Crocodilus便会请求开启可访问性服务,从而获得广泛的权限。
在获取权限后,Crocodilus可以执行以下操作:
1. 远程控制:攻击者可以通过远程控制功能接管用户设备,进行操作而不需要用户的同意。
2. 黑屏覆盖:恶意软件可以在设备上创建黑屏,遮挡用户的视图,从而在用户输入凭证时进行干扰和记录。
3. 数据收集:通过可访问性日志,Crocodilus能够捕获用户的输入信息,包括银行账号、密码和加密货币的私钥。
这些手段使得Crocodilus的攻击更加隐蔽和有效,用户往往在遭受损失后才意识到问题的严重性。
防范措施
针对Crocodilus及其类似的恶意软件,用户可以采取以下安全措施:
1. 谨慎下载应用:只从官方应用商店下载应用,并查看应用的评论和评分,避免下载来源不明的应用。
2. 定期检查可访问性设置:定期审核设备的可访问性设置,确保没有不明应用被授权访问该功能。
3. 使用双重认证:启用银行和加密货币账户的双重认证,增加安全性,即使账号被盗也能提供额外保护。
4. 保持系统更新:及时更新手机操作系统和应用程序,以确保获得最新的安全补丁。
其他相关技术点简介
除了Crocodilus以外,还有其他类型的恶意软件利用可访问性功能进行攻击,例如:
- Anubis:一种曾经流行的Android木马,利用可访问性服务窃取用户凭证和个人信息。
- Cerberus:一种高级的银行木马,不仅可以窃取信息,还能进行远程控制。
随着技术的进步,网络安全威胁也在不断演变。用户需保持警惕,定期学习和更新安全知识,以保护个人信息和财务安全。